WAGGED OUR TAILS FUR A GOOD CAUSE


Event:    LifeBark
When:   
Sunday, October 2nd, 2011

Where:     Lee Park, Dallas, Texas at Turtle Creek and Lemmon Ave.

  What:     Scenic 3.2 mile route through beautiful Turtle Creek

    Why:     LifeBark / LifeWalk supports the needs for real people living with HIV/AIDS in your community. The proceeds help to educate the community regarding this pervasive epidemic and how it impacts everyone. Raising money to support ongoing HIV/AIDS services is a way to show support for loved ones who are fighting the disease, or walk in memory of those who have been lost. Plus, we award fantastic prizes to the top fundraising individuals. Each year we encourage our canine friends to come out and walk with their owners. This year the pooches have decided to join the cause and form their own fundraising teams.
